Overview of Gas Liquid Hybrid Gas Dilution Instruments
Gas Liquid Hybrid Gas Dilution Instruments play a vital role in precise measurements within various industries. These tools combine gas and liquid phase interactions to create accurate dilution ratios. This is especially important for applications requiring specific environmental controls, such as in laboratories or industrial settings. They enable scientists to analyze complex gas mixtures effectively.

Applications of Gas Dilution Instruments in the Middle East
Gas dilution instruments play a crucial role in various applications within the Middle East, where natural gas and petrochemical industries thrive. These devices ensure accurate analysis of gas mixtures, essential for quality control and safety. They are increasingly adopted in laboratories, manufacturing sites, and environmental monitoring stations. The ability to measure and control gas concentrations helps industries comply with regulations and maintain operational efficiency.
One significant application is in emissions testing. Accurate gas dilution allows companies to assess pollutants efficiently. This is vital for meeting environmental standards. Additionally, these instruments enhance safety measures. They help detect hazardous gas levels, protecting workers and minimizing risks.
